Abstract
Use of water-dispersible or water-soluble polyether-urethanes, which optionally contain isocyanate groups, as additives for inorganic binders in the preparation of a building material, particularly a high-density or high-strength mortar or concrete composition. The building material resulting from the use of the water-dispersible or water-soluble polyether-urethanes.
